POSITION SUMMARY

Performs a range of highly specialized cardiac ultrasound investigations, utilizing a range of advanced techniques including pulsed and continuous wave Doppler, color flow mapping and tissue Doppler imaging.
Produces tracings of heart electrical activity by setting-up electrocardiography (ECG) equipment; attaching electrodes to chest and equipment; operating and adjusting equipment; recording cardiac data and measurements; protecting and helping patients.


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
  • Performs adult transthoracic, 2D-M mode Color flow doppler echocardiograms, Pharmacological and Nuclear Stress Testing and Stress echocardiograms.
  • Assists with transoesphageal( TEE) echocardiograms.
  • Performs standard and complex measurements and techniques of quantification, to an accurate and reproducible level. Independently issues preliminary clinically-diagnostic findings in a competent (highly specialized) professional standard.
  • Prepares for examinations by checking Physician orders for specific examinations, equipment and available supplies; reviewing patient schedules; setting-up recording equipment; entering patient information into system.
  • Reduces patient anxieties by explaining procedures; answering questions.
  • Positions and applies electrodes and/or conductive gel as appropriate.
  • Connects leads from electrocardiograph, Echo or Stress equipment to electrodes on specified body areas.
  • Reviews patient's record and instructs patients prior to procedures.
  • Monitors patient during procedures and reports any abnormal findings.
  • Identifies and corrects for wandering, interference, and artifact.
  • Edits and forwards results to attending physician for analysis and interpretation.
  • Maintains ECG, Echocardiography and Stress equipment and supplies.
